RIP Mark Elliott. You were a legend and you will be missed.
His voice over talent goes beyond just these Walt Disney/Buena Vista Home Video VHS idents and trailers. He also has contributed voice work for CBS, has filled in for Casey Kasem (1932-2014) on Kasem's old American Top 40 radio countdown in 1977 and again in 1982, and then once again as a sub host on Kasem's other show Casey's Top 40 in the early 1990s, and has also contributed to various radio stations in North America between 1957 up until retirement. FUN FACT: Most of these bumpers were only used 1 to 2 times. The Now on Videocassette bumper was only used on 1995 Masterpiece Collection titles and the Feature Presentation bumper was used from "101 Dalmatians" to "Zero to Hero". The Coming to Videocassette bumper was ONLY used on The Lion King. Wasted!
